There are two ways you can add hyperlinks to text.
The easiest way is to simply type an Internet address. For instance, type http://www.xtreeme.com, and press the “Space” key (note the “http://” part). The address you type automatically turns into a link. The same happens if you type just www.xtreeme.com. You can use this for email addresses as well! The editor will automatically turn anything it can recognize as an Internet or email address into a link.
Sometimes, you may want to create a link to an Internet or email address using some arbitrary text instead of the address it points to. Select text you want to convert to a link, and click the “Insert Link” button
Type the Internet address in the “URL” text box. If it is a link to a web page, it should contain the “http://” prefix. To create a clickable email address, type it with a “mailto:” prefix. Example: mailto:myaddress@mycompany.com
